Why Choosing the Right Youth Diaper Matters

Youth bedwetting products aren’t just about containment – they’re about comfort, skin health, discretion and peace of mind. A good youth diaper gives:

  • High absorbency to prevent leaks and keep your child dry all night

  • Breathable materials to reduce skin irritation

  • A snug yet comfortable fit for growing bodies

  • Easy-to-use design to encourage independence in older kids and teens

How to Choose the Best Diaper for Your Child

Choosing the right bedwetting diaper depends on:

  • Absorbency: Light, moderate or heavy bedwetting requires different products.

  • Fit and size: A good fit prevents leaks and is comfortable.

  • Skin sensitivity: Breathable, hypoallergenic fabrics if your child’s skin is sensitive.

  • Discretion: Slim and quiet designs boost your child’s confidence.

  • Ease of use: Training pants or tab-style briefs?

Get your child or teen involved in the process—they’ll feel more in control.
